THE ENVIRONMENTAL MANAGEMENT AND CO-ORDINATION ACT
(No.8 of 1999)
REGULATION
PURSUANT to regulation 21 of the Environmental Management and Co-ordination (Impact Assessment and Audit) Regulations, 2003, the National Environment Management Authority (NEMA) has received an Environmental Impact Assessment Study Report for the above proposed project.
The proponent, Athi Water Services Board, is proposing to conduct Nairobi Rivers Sewerage Improvement Project (Narsip) Phase
II in Nairobi City County. The priority areas of implementation based on the level of development is as follows:
Construction of 81 km trunk sewers. This will include:
Duplication of Dandora box culvert from Gatharaini Junction to Njiru
Junction - 3 km. Reconstruction/Upgrading of Uhuru Highway Trunk
Sewer to Mater Hospital - 2km.Duplication of Mombasa Road
Enterprise Trunk Sewer - 3km. Extension of Mombasa Road
Enterprise Trunk Sewer - 2km. Reconstruction of Kirichwa Kubwa trunk sewer - 4km. Duplication of Nairobi River! Eastleigh Trunk
Sewer from Eastleigh to Kariobangi and extend to the confluence of
Gitathuru and Nairobi River- 10km. Duplication of Parklands Trunk
Sewers - 4km. Extension of Parklands Trunk Sewers - 2km. Extension of Karen Trunk Sewer - 8km. Gitathuru TS extension/duplication to
Kitsuru - 4km. Ruiruaka River TS Extension to Ruaka - 3.5km. Old
Airport Road (Utawala Area) Trunk Sewer Extension -5km.
Upgrading Milimani Chiromo Trunk Sewers - 8km. Extension of
Umoja TS from Umoja to Saika -5km. Riruta South Trunk sewer
Extension - 3km. Mathare River Trunk Sewer Extension - 3Km.
Extension of South Nairobi Dam Trunk Sewer - 2km. Ngara Trunk
Sewers - 10km
Construction of 190 Km lateral and reticulation sewers. This will include:
Karen reticulation - 10km. Dagoretti - 5km. Embakasi reticulation
- 10km. Mihango reticulation - 10km. Embakasi reticulation - 20km.
Mihango reticulation -10km. Kilimani reticulation - 10km. Kileleshwa reticulation - 10km. Upper hill - 10km. Westlands sewer upgrade -
10km. Eastleigh sewer upgrade - 10km. Tassia I and 2 reticulation -
10km. Umoja Innercore reticulation - 10km. Kariobangi South -
Umoja III - 10km. Kangemi reticulation - 5km. Mathare North and
Huruma reticulation - 10km. Thome / Garden Estate- 10km.
Babadogo / Lucky Summer - 10km. Maili Saba - 10km. Marurui -
10km. Mountain View - 5km. Marura - Kariobangi North - 10km.
Satelite reticulation - 5km.
Construction of anaerobic, facultative and maturation ponds at
DESTP site to convert Kiu River pumping system to ponds.
The following are the anticipated impacts and proposed mitigation measures:
Impacts Proposed Mitigation Measures
Biodiversity loss • Only clear vegetation absolutely necessary for the construction activities.
• Avoid the use of Invasive Alien Species in the landscaping activities.
• Determine Access roads which are to be used by machinery used in the construction and Site clearance phase development to avoid the unnecessary trampling of vegetation that will be maintained within the development area.
• Ensure that green belts' which have been proposed for the STW are large as possible as small patches may not be able to support viable populations of some species and these small patches tend to more susceptible to edge effect.
It possible position these green belts in adjacent to existing vegetated areas. In addition species richness tends to increase with area, which would be the desired outcome of the incorporation of green belts.
Disturbance of traffic • Provide diversion routes where possible.
flow
• Give a construction itinerary in advance.
• Erect warning signs of ongoing works.
• Expedite construction works so as to reduce the times where roads are blocked.
• Traffic department should approve crossing plan prior to construction, and should approve obstruction times during construction.
• Access of residents should be facilitated by installing appropriate temporary bridges over the pipeline trenches.
• Suitable warning signs should be placed at near locations and should be visible at night.
• A guard should be available 24 hours to help people access across pipeline trenches.
• Alternatives access ways should be communicated to the community.
Solid waste • Use an integrated wastes management system observing the following hierarchy of options: Reduction at source Recycling Reuse Combustion
Land filling.
• Incorporation of waste management commitments contained in the Waste
Management Guidelines.
• Agreement with suppliers to accept the return of unused materials.
• Agreement with and license details of companies to be used for the off-site transport of wastes.
• Workforce training programs in waste minimization practices.
• Where practical any excess materials will be returned to the supplier.
• Waste oil will be collected for transport and off-site disposal littering, specifically of the natural areas, should be prevented. Adequate containers for litter removal should be supplied on site.
These containers should be emptied on a regular basis and the contents removed to an appropriate and licensed waste disposal site.
• The Contractor shall set up a solid waste control and removal system.
• Bins shall be emptied on a daily basis.
• Waste and litter shall be disposed of into scavenger - and weather proof bins. The contractor shall then remove the refuse collected from the working areas, from site at least once a week.
Adherence to Waste Management
Regulations of 2006.
Air pollution • Drivers should be instructed on the benefits of driving practices that reduce both the risk of accidents and fuel consumption, including measured acceleration and driving within safe speed limits.

• Contractors should consider additional ways to reduce potential impacts including implementing a regular vehicle maintenance and repair program.
• Recruit staff from the surrounding communities to decrease the travelling distance thus reducing emissions from vehicular traffic.
• Ensure that all vehicles involved in the transport of construction material and staff, and machinery involved in the construction is properly maintained and serviced.
• Machines must not be left idling for unnecessary periods of time; this will save fuel and reduce emissions.
• Use of dust control methods, such as covers water suppression.
• Ensure that all trucks carrying aggregate and sand are covered during delivery to the site.
• Ensure that all material (sand and aggregate) stockpiled on the site to be used in construction activities are regularly sprayed to reduce the effects of wind whipping.
• Care must be taken in the unloading construction materials (aggregate, sand and cement) to prevent spillage. If a spill occurs, this should be cleaned up as soon as possible.
• Extra care must be taken to reduce dust in periods when wind speed is greatest and the rainfall amounts are lowest. This will involve extra wetting of the construction area to suppress dust particles.
• Retain a buffer area of trees and other vegetation generally around the perimeter of the development site which will serve as a natural windbreaks which may reduce the level of dispersion of dust particles generated during this phases of the development.
• All raw materials must be sourced as close as possible to the construction site thus reducing the emissions from vehicular traffic.
• All waste must be transported off- site for processing, not burnt or stored for any longer than is absolutely necessary.
• Adherence to Air Quality Regulations, 2014.
Soil erosion • Only remove vegetation from areas for the STW/sewers construction.
• Install appropriate drainage systems to direct water away from slopes.
• Avoid as far as possible the traversing of bare soil by vehicles to reduce soil compaction.
• Designate a main access route for heavy machinery.
• Avoid site preparation in period when wind velocities are highest.
• Areas storing hazardous substances such as diesel must be properly contained in a bunded area (With capacity to contain I
/z times the amount of substances stored. This area must be situated away from project activities and signs indicating the storage of these substances erected. Care must be taken when handling these hazardous substances to avoid spills.
• In the event of an oil spill the contaminated soil must be removed and disposed off.
Noise and vibration • Best available work practices will be employed on-site to minimize occupational noise levels.
• All construction equipment will be regularly inspected and maintained in good working condition.
• Combine noisy operations so that they occur at the same time. The total noise level will not be significantly louder than the level produced if the operations were to be undertaken separately.
• Noisy operations will be carried out strictly during the day time.
Switch off engines when not in use
• Access roads should be cut that are exclusively used for the transportation of workers, goods and materials. These roads should be sited in such a way that the noise from this movement affects as few of the existing residents as possible.
• Where possible silenced machinery and instruments should be employed to reduce the impact of noise on the existing residents and workers.
• Machinery, vehicles and instruments that emit high levels of noise should be used on a phased basis to reduce the overall impact.
• These pieces of equipment such as drills, graders and cement mixers should also be used when the least number of residents can be expected to be affected, for example during periods where most residents are at work or school.
• Temporary barriers such as earth berms, zinc fencing and sound dampening fencing such as acoustic screens should be employed to reduce the impact of noise to the existing residents.
• Ensure that construction activities for the development of the project are staggered to decrease the levels of noise and vibration in the area.
• Construction hours should be limited to the hours of 8.00 am. and 6.00 p.m.
Damage of underground Get maps of the underground infrastructure infrastructure from the relevant institutions.
• Sensitize workers carrying out
Excavations so that they exercise caution to minimize chances of underground infrastructure damage.
• Work closely with the responsible institutions so that incase of damage, the services are restored within the shortest time.
• Notify affected parties if service needs to be temporarily relocated or was affected by the project works.
Structural stability • The geotechnical report should include suitable measures for confining vibrations within project sites. These measures should be tailored according to the proximity of buildings to the project sites and earthwork program.
• These recommendations identified in the geotechnical report (such as secant piling or sheet piling or establish cut-off walls) should be implemented by the contractor and supervised by EHS
Advisor.
• Blasting should not be done near houses or power lines.
Spread of HIV and AIDS • Sensitize the migrant workers on dangers of risky sexual behavior.
• Have VCT services on site and encourage workers to undergo the same.
• Uptake of VCT by project workers and the host community.
• Provision of condoms to the workers.
• Preference for hiring workers from local community to minimize influx of migrant workers.
Occupational health and • Ensuring that the drivers and machine safety operators hired to work on the site are qualified.
• Workers on site must be provided with appropriate PPE.
• Appropriate signs must be erected on the site to warn workers and visitors.
• There should be safety policy clearly displayed on the site.
• Machines should be properly maintained.
• A first aid kit should be provided and a trained first aider should always be on site.
• Fire extinguishers should be provided.
• Proper scheduling of activities to avoid workers being overworked.
• Machines/equipment for the intended purpose.
• No worker should be allowed on site while under the influence of alcohol or other inebriating substances.
• Only the Blaster licensed by the Mines and Geology should carry out blasting on the site.
• Blasting should only be carried Out as per the provisions of the blasting license away from house and power lines.
• All charged holes must be covered with appropriate medium to arrest fly rocks.
• Inspection of workers to ensure they are using the PPE at all times when necessary.
• Comply with the provisions of OSHA
2007.
Displacement of people • Avoid displacement as much as possible.
• Prompt and fair compensation of all the
PAPs in full prior to beginning of construction works at the site.
• Pre and post resettlement counseling's support.
• Financial education for the recipients of compensation funds.
• Identification and full resettlement assistance for vulnerable PAPs.
